Understanding the Physiological Importance of Hydration



Dehydration, defined as a state of negative fluid balance, significantly compromises physiological homeostasis. Even mild dehydration can negatively impact cognitive function, reducing alertness and increasing fatigue. This is due to decreased blood volume, impacting circulatory efficiency and oxygen delivery to the brain (principles of cardiovascular physiology). More severe dehydration leads to heat exhaustion and heat stroke, characterized by hyperthermia and potential organ damage. The body’s thermoregulatory mechanisms, relying on evaporative cooling through sweating, become ineffective under conditions of severe dehydration. This emphasizes the importance of proactive hydration strategies in maintaining optimal physiological function during summer's extreme temperatures.



Optimizing Hydration Strategies: A Multifaceted Approach



1. Establishing a Baseline Fluid Intake: The recommended daily fluid intake varies based on individual factors, including activity levels, body size, and climate. However, a baseline intake of eight glasses of water daily serves as a foundation, adjustable based on individual needs and activity levels. Regular consumption, guided by thirst cues, rather than sporadic large intakes, is key to sustaining hydration balance (principles of fluid balance homeostasis).



2. Utilizing Behavioral Strategies to Enhance Compliance: Carrying a reusable water bottle serves as a visual cue and prompt for consistent fluid intake throughout the day. This leverages principles of behavioral modification, using environmental prompts to encourage the desired behavior. Furthermore, tracking fluid intake through apps or journaling can further enhance awareness and compliance.



3. Enhancing Palatability to Increase Water Consumption: Infusing water with fruits, vegetables, and herbs adds flavor and nutritional value, thereby potentially increasing overall fluid intake. This approach employs principles of sensory appeal to encourage higher consumption of a vital nutrient.



4. Minimizing Diuretic Beverages: Excessive consumption of caffeinated or alcoholic beverages can negatively impact hydration due to their diuretic effects. Limiting these beverages and opting for water or unsweetened herbal teas promotes better hydration. This aligns with principles of reducing negative fluid balance.



5. Hydration Through Dietary Choices: Consuming fruits and vegetables with high water content, such as watermelon and cucumbers, contributes to overall hydration while providing essential vitamins and minerals. This aligns with a holistic approach to nutrient intake and hydration management.



6. Modifying Environmental Exposures to Reduce Heat Stress: Strategic scheduling of outdoor activities to cooler periods (early mornings or late afternoons) minimizes exposure to peak heat, thus reducing the need for excessive evaporative cooling through sweating and subsequent fluid loss. This incorporates principles of environmental modification to manage thermoregulatory challenges.



7. Employing Appropriate Clothing and Protective Gear: Wearing lightweight, breathable clothing and utilizing sun protection, such as hats and sunscreen, minimizes heat absorption and reduces the body's need to compensate through increased sweating and subsequent fluid loss. This reduces the strain on thermoregulatory mechanisms.



8. Utilizing Cooling Mechanisms for Immediate Heat Relief: Misting fans, cool towels, and air conditioning provide immediate relief from heat stress, helping to maintain core body temperature and reduce the risk of heat-related illnesses. This leverages external cooling mechanisms to aid the body’s thermoregulatory system.



9. Monitoring for Dehydration Symptoms: Early detection of dehydration symptoms, such as excessive thirst, dizziness, dark urine, and fatigue, is crucial for prompt intervention. This requires self-monitoring and immediate implementation of hydration strategies. Early intervention reduces the severity of dehydration.



10. Electrolyte Replenishment: Sweating results in electrolyte loss, particularly sodium and potassium. Replenishing electrolytes through sports drinks, coconut water, or electrolyte tablets is particularly crucial during prolonged periods of intense physical activity or heat exposure. This maintains electrolyte balance, vital for proper muscle function and nerve transmission.



11. Leveraging Technology for Hydration Support: Hydration tracking apps and phone reminders can enhance adherence to hydration goals, providing consistent prompts for regular fluid intake. This uses technology to support behavioral change and improve consistency.
